Circular Economy for Polypropylene (CE4PP)

Polypropylene (PP) is one of the most important types of plastic used today. However, it has not yet been possible to establish a closed loop for PP food packaging. The latest research by realcycle GmbH (formerly REDILO GmbH) and the KATZ Plastics Training and Technology Center shows promising results in terms of technical possibilities. The future of separate collection of recyclable materials in Switzerland

The aim of the study was to demonstrate how waste collections in Switzerland should be structured in the future. Does Switzerland still have ecological and economic potential for further (separate) collections? If so, which specific products and packaging are involved and how should they be prioritized? Circoplast – Circular Construction Plastics

Over one million tons of plastics are consumed in Switzerland every year - around 22% of which are used by the construction industry. The Circoplast project was launched to extend the service life of these 220,000 tons of plastics and close the material cycle. Creating cycles for flexible packaging (films)

This pilot project, part of the realCYCLE project made possible by the Migros Pioneer Fund, was designed and implemented in collaboration with stakeholders in the plastics value chain. The overarching theme of realCYCLE was to understand and align the entire value chain of plastic packaging as a cycle.
